Inclusivity in Cake Design
Gender-neutral cake designs are part of a larger movement towards inclusivity. Parents of newborns, as well as individuals celebrating milestones, are increasingly opting for designs that are universally appealing. These cakes might feature neutral colours, such as greens, yellows, whites, and greys, or they might forgo colour altogether in favour of texture and unique patterns.

The Art of Colour and Design
In gender-neutral cake design, colour plays a pivotal role. Instead of the typical pastels or bright, gender-specific hues, designers opt for a palette that transcends traditional boundaries. They mix and match numerous colours or use varying shades of one colour to create an elegant and modern appearance that appeals to all genders.
The Use of Symbols and Motifs
The movement towards gender neutrality in cake designs sometimes involves adopting symbols and motifs that are widely recognised as inclusive and non-gendered. These could include natural elements such as flowers and leaves, celestial bodies like stars and moons, or geometric patterns that denote harmony and balance.
Textures and Materials
Skilled cake designers experiment with different textures and materials to bring a tactile dimension to gender-neutral cakes. Techniques such as marbling, ruffling, and ombre effects provide visual interest without leaning on gendered language or imagery. The finish might be matte or glossy, rough or smooth, each choice contributing to the cake’s unique appeal.
